It’s well-known in the software industry that DevOps is critical to the success of modernization efforts. However, while the headlines play DevOps criticality over and over again, it’s evident ...
As cloud computing implementations grow in size and scope, successfully managing the deployment of and development process for those services becomes ever more challenging. And when companies attempt ...
“Train as you fight, fight as you train” is an old Army truism. It is similarly true for the deployment process: “Plan your deployment, deploy your plan.” Deployment planning itself is a form of ...
Modern software development is fast, iterative, and complex. Modern teams need at least these five tools to manage all of the moving parts. Software development has come a long way in the last 30 ...